Abstract

The present invention provides a kind of electrocardiograph intelligent file transmission method and system, electrocardiograph intelligent file transmission method includes newly-built intelligent transportation list, and creates intelligent transportation background task;File identification information in file is added in intelligent transportation list;File corresponding with file identification information is transferred to server in intelligent transportation background task.The beneficial effects of the invention are as follows:In the present invention, file transfer operation is carried out using backstage, so that file transmission no longer becomes the factor that user uses electrocardiograph efficiency that influences, preset transmission sequence criterion can be needed according to user simultaneously, more urgent file being capable of prioritised transmission, and current network connection can be monitored in real time and realizes Transmission autonomous retransmission, user is not needed and retransmits manually.This document intelligent transportation scheme improves the efficiency of electrocardiograph file transmission, reduces the workload of medical and nursing work personnel, improve the usage experience of user.

Technical field
The present invention relates to technical field of data transmission more particularly to electrocardiograph intelligent file transmission method and systems.
Background technology
With becoming increasingly popular for electrocardio network, the application of networking is more and more extensive, and electrocardiograph file transmits important The concern for the problems such as property becomes increasingly conspicuous, however the thing followed is to file transmission stability, reliability, especially network-like In the case that state is bad, transmission rate is relatively slow, is susceptible to the problems such as Transmission, and user may be forced to extend and rest on transmission The time at interface must not slow down user's service efficiency significantly, influence very much in the case of worse without repeatedly retransmitting manually User experience.Current technology uses instantaneous transmission documents programme, i.e., after user exports transmission file instruction, electrocardiograph is immediately File transfer operation is carried out, user needs to wait for that other operations could be carried out after file is transmitted, and if in transmission process Network Abnormal occur causes transmission to fail, and user has to repeat file transfer operation, and inefficiency is very cumbersome.

Specific implementation mode
As shown in figure 5, the invention discloses a kind of electrocardiograph intelligent file transmission method, include the following steps:
When step Q1. electrocardiographs are switched on, create electrocardiogram (ECG) data and handle main task, create intelligent transportation list, and create Intelligent transportation background task;
Step Q2. electrocardiogram (ECG) datas handle main task after data acquisition and processing, and the file identification in file is believed Breath is added in intelligent transportation list;
File corresponding with file identification information is transferred to server by step Q3. in intelligent transportation background task.
As shown in Figure 1, as an embodiment of the present invention, which further includes step Q4 returns to the state value being transmitted, and should after completing file transmission in intelligent transportation background task in step q 4 The corresponding file identification information of file is deleted from intelligent transportation list.
In step Q1, intelligent transportation task is individually created, executes intelligent transportation control instruction so that file transmission can be with It is executed on backstage, does not influence the operations such as the acquisition, analysis and relative users instruction of electrocardiogram (ECG) data processing main task.
In step Q2, electrocardiogram (ECG) data handle main task to the processing of data include according to certain algorithm to electrocardiogram (ECG) data into Row calculates analysis, preservation etc..
In step Q3, file transfer operation is carried out using backstage so that file transmission no longer becomes influence user and uses The factor of electrocardiograph efficiency, since file transmission carries out in intelligent transportation background task, in document transmission process, user Other operations can be carried out under main task, for example carry out the behaviour such as electrocardio-data collection, file printout, shape information preview Make, is transmitted without waiting for file.Substantially increase the service efficiency of electrocardiograph.
In step q 4, its corresponding file identification information is deleted from intelligent transportation list after file is transmitted, It avoids being transmitted the file being transmitted again, cause confusion, as long as because file identification information is also present in intelligence In transmission list, corresponding file will be transmitted in background task.The operation for reducing user in this way improves whole effect Rate.
Intelligent transportation list is created, obtains, add file identification information, file identification information is ranked up, Bian Jihe It deletes and is all carried out in the case where electrocardiogram (ECG) data handles main task;Intelligent transportation background task processing task include:File transmits, and receives The feedback of status that file is transmitted, the delete operation that file carries out list after being transmitted, and timing are inquired.
In the step Q2, it includes automatic mode and manual mould that file identification information, which is added to intelligent transportation list, Formula, in the automatic mode, the automatic file identification information obtained in file is added in intelligent transportation list;In the hand In dynamic model formula, selection of the user to file is received, file identification information is then obtained from the file that user selects and is added to Intelligent transportation list.
The file that intelligent transportation background task is transmitted i.e. electrocardiogram (ECG) data file(This document includes patient information, acquisition Electrocardiogram (ECG) data, data processing method information and the result data etc. according to certain Algorithm Analysis), such as automaticdata file, section Restrain data file and electrocardial vector data file etc..The identification information of save file in intelligent transportation list, such as patient ID, surname Name, data format, time of file, addition intelligent list time, file name etc., can uniquely be retrieved by these information To the file being stored in Flash, while this method also makes user have file in intelligent transportation list more clearly to recognize, The mode of addition is divided into automatically and manually.System receives the input instruction of user, and judgement is automatic addition pattern or adds manually Add pattern, if automatic addition pattern, then the file identification information in the file after sampling, analysis, preservation is added to automatically Intelligent transportation list;If manual addition pattern, user selects the file for needing to transmit, and then system can be by corresponding files-designated Know information and is added to intelligent transportation list.
The present invention provides pattern is automatically and manually added, user can be in selection mode at first, and is selecting In the case of automatic addition pattern, user still manual select file can add in the case where electrocardiogram (ECG) data handles main task Add, corresponding file identification information can be added to intelligent transportation list by system, need explanation a bit, be needed when addition manually temporary Stop automatic addition pattern, restores automatic addition pattern after the completion of addition manually.But transmitted text is added according to automated manner Its priority of part is greater than manual mode and adds transmitted file always.
Using the above method, user can select suitable addition pattern on demand, more diversified and hommization, manually Addition manner can be added in the case where automatic mode cannot reach user's particular demands, as user is not desired to according to predetermined Rule is added.
Further include following steps between the step Q2 and the step Q3:According to the rule of setting, to intelligent transportation File identification information in list is ranked up;
In step Q3, according to the sequence of file identification information, it will believe with file identification in intelligent transportation background task It ceases corresponding file and is transferred to server in sequence.
The method of intelligent transportation list ordering, can be carried out self-defined by user, have conventional sort method such as to be adopted according to file Collection time, addition intelligent list time, patient ID, patient preengage the projects such as priority and are ranked up, and pass through and provide a variety of sequences Mode, can be according to user demand being preferentially transmitted with greater need for the file used, more hommization.And in this programme Disease severity specific to electrocardiogram (ECG) data can be used to be ranked up, this method provides automatic for algorithm in extraction document Measurement result, and the measurement result and preset reference range are compared, if measurement result is not in the reference It is worth in range, then judges that patient may suffer from abnormal disease, such as two degree of II types atrioventricular blocks, three degree of Atrioventricular Conduction resistances Stagnant, notable ST sections are forced down, and belong to more serious grade, and be ranked up according to the result.The sort method and automatic detection phase It is handled in conjunction in practical applications, may make that the data with more serious disease can be having the preferentially transmitted in server, it is non- Often it is suitable for long-range measurement and checks to measure separated scene.
Certainly, other than being ranked up according to pre-defined rule, the priority that can also be added according to user's select file is suitable The corresponding file identification information of ordered pair is ranked up.
It when the intelligent transportation background task is in idle, is inquired, as shown in Fig. 2, inquiry includes the following steps:
In step sl, judge whether network disconnects, network disconnects that count is incremented and executes step S2 if disconnecting, no Then, step Q3 is executed;
In step s 2, judge that network disconnects the condition such as satisfaction whether numeration meets setting, then prompt user to need hand It is dynamic to carry out network connection state inspection;If network disconnects the condition that numeration is unsatisfactory for setting, exits when time inquiry, wait for and entering Next inquiry state.
When intelligent transportation background task refers to that file is in non-transmitting state when being in idle.
In step sl, if network does not disconnect, then being carried out step Q3(I.e. file transmits), then user is without repeating File transfer operation is carried out, efficiency is improved.
In step s 2, judge that the condition whether network disconnection numeration meets setting includes:1. whether network disconnects counting Defined number is reached, 2. networks disconnect and count whether to have reached defined number, 3. networks before the deadline continuous Whether disconnection times have reached threshold value.
Further include that step S0 judges intelligence in step so) before step S1 as the preferred embodiment of the present invention Whether energy transmission list is empty, is if it is empty then exited when time inquiry, otherwise, execution step S1;
In step sl, judge whether network disconnects, network disconnects that count is incremented and executes step S2 if disconnecting, no Then, it executes step Q3 and disconnects counting by network and reset;
In step s 2, network is disconnected to count and is compared with threshold value, if network, which disconnects counting, is greater than or equal to threshold Value, then enter network monitor state and/or prompt user needs to carry out network connection state inspection manually;If network disconnects secondary Number is less than threshold value, then exits when time inquiry, wait for and enter next inquiry state;
In network monitor state, following steps are executed:
The first step:Judge whether network disconnects, if not disconnecting, clearing and the monitoring that exits network are counted then network is disconnected State waits for and enters inquiry state;If disconnecting, then executing second step;
Second step:It prompts user to need to carry out network connection state inspection manually, then executes the first step.
In step s 2, the threshold value of network disconnection times can be set by user, using wired connection, Threshold value can be arranged it is lower, and using wireless network in the case of, since network stabilization is relatively wired less better, and Continue reconnection after temporarily being disconnected there are network, threshold value can be arranged at this time higher.When disconnection times reach this threshold value just to Family is prompted(When the continuous disconnection times of network reach certain value, illustrate that network state is very unstable, needs manually to go to check net Network connection status).
In the case of network connection state is good, file transmission is proceeded by, that is, executes step Q3 and step Q4, works as intelligence The case where file corresponding to All Files identification information is transmitted or is transmitted due to the interruption that network disconnects in transmission list Under, file transmission state is exited, waits for entering and inquire next time.
In the network monitor state, no longer judge whether intelligent transportation list is empty, only judges network connection state, To improve search efficiency.
The solution of the present invention carries out network judgement based on intelligent transportation list, only judges intelligent list in inquiry In then just go to judge network connection state when being not empty, it is possible to reduce judge that the number of network connection state improves and execute effect Rate.
Further, the file in intelligent transportation background task just in transmission process, will in intelligent transportation list The corresponding file identification information of transmission file is arranged to lock-out state;Other files to be transmitted in intelligent transportation background task, The corresponding file identification information of file to be transmitted is arranged to non-locking state in intelligent transportation list.
File default in transmission state is in the lock state, cannot be into edlin or delete operation, in non-locking File under state then can be by other processes into edlin or delete operation, and after editor or delete operation, update immediately Intelligent transportation list.
When carrying out delete operation to the file not yet transmitted in intelligent transportation background task, then prompt user's this document in intelligence It can transmit and not yet complete transmission in background task, Force Deletion, which may be selected, in user can also select not delete current file.Currently File completes transmission, then deletes the corresponding file identification information of this document in intelligent list, at the same in intelligent transportation list under The corresponding file of one file identification information enters the state of being locked and starts to transmit.If current file transmits not successfully, releasing is worked as The lock-out state of the corresponding file identification information of preceding document empties network and disconnects counting waiting into inquiry state.If all texts Part all normal transmissions are completed, and are also emptied network and are disconnected counting, wait for and enter inquiry state.
In addition, system also provides the function of intelligent transportation list abnormality processing, enter intelligence in add file identification information It first determines whether this document identification information is already present in intelligent transportation list when transmission list, is only judged as being not present When in intelligent transportation list, ability add file identification information avoids repeating to add identical file identification information.
Every time operation intelligent transportation list, i.e., intelligent list is added or delete operation after, by this intelligently pass Defeated list is saved into Flash flash memories, to ensure that the list power down is not lost, is shut down in electrocardiograph(Normal or powered-off fault Shutdown)Intelligent transportation list is read in when being switched on again afterwards from file so that the file that intelligent transportation list is added before can Continue to restore file transmission as early as possible.If equipment is not to be switched on for the first time, then it is assumed that intelligent transportation list has created, from electrocardiogram The intelligent transportation list preserved is loaded in machine equipment, such operation can continue to carry out one after can making device power-up The file transmission not completed when secondary shutdown.
